Output 89e80f70bc44abdd0d2c72ee975e83d2e0efffdcce0eb04526280670ca8f86ab:1

value
9800662
script pubkey
OP_0 OP_PUSHBYTES_20 0e6a27cf96e8ea3012fdea8cf33ebde150581967
address
bc1qpe4z0nukar4rqyhaa2x0x04au9g9sxt8dqf3mt
transaction
89e80f70bc44abdd0d2c72ee975e83d2e0efffdcce0eb04526280670ca8f86ab
confirmations
39681
spent
true